Philadelphia, PA (Ġunju 25 2017) -In a fight that exceeded it’s high expectations, Tyrone Brunson came back from two 4th round knockdowns to come back in the very next round to send former two-time world champion Kermit Cintron to the canvas three times, and win the Pennsylvania State Junior Middleweight title via 5th round stoppage at the 2300 Arena fin-Nofsinhar Philadelphia.
The spectacular card was promoted by King’s Promotions.
This was a tremendous fight, and all-around great card. Some fight’s and cards don’t live up to the expectations, but the main was one of the great fights of this year. I am proud of all the fighters who competed tonight, as they all brought their best, and it showed in quality of the fights,”said King’s Promotions CEO, Marshall Kauffman.
The fight was nip and tuck for the first three-plus rounds, as Cintron looked very sharp early as he landed some hard right hands in the opening frame. Brunson came back and had a strong round two. The fight was fought on event terms until round four, when Cintron
dropped Brunson with a perfectly timed left hand. Later in the round, Brunson went down from an accumulation of punches on the ropes, and as the fourth round was finished, Brunson seemed just about done as well.
Brunson miraculously came back in round five and turned the tables on the former champ, as he landed a beautiful left that sent Cintron to the canvas. Cintron, was hurt and theprodigious puncher, Brunson was ready to finish off Cintron. Cintron never regained his legs and was sent to the canvas two more times, and referee Shawn Clark waved off the bout at1:21.
Brunson is now 25-6-2 ma 23 knockouts. Cintron ta 'Reading, PA falls to 39-6-3.

In the co-Feature, Victor Vazquez won a six-round unanimous decision over Anthony Burgin in a super lightweight bout.

Vazquez dropped Burgin in round two from body, and he took the hotly contested battle by scores of 58-55 darbtejn u 57-56. Vazquez of Yonkers, NY is now 8-3. Burgin of Philadelphia is now 10-4.

Steven Ortiz registered two knockdowns en-route to a thrilling six-round unanimous decision over Tyrome Jones in a battle of previously undefeated lightweights.
Ortiz scored knockdowns in rounds three and four in a bout where both guys landed some effective blows.
Ortiz of Philadelphia won by scores of 59-53 darbtejn u 57-56 to remain perfect at 7-0. Jones of South Bend, IN is now 4-1.
Jerome Conquest won a six-round decision over Jae Ho Kim in a lightweight bout.
Conquest was dropped with a left hook at the end of round three, but he controlled the action, and won by scores of 59-55, 58-55, u 57-56, u issa huwa 8-2. Kim of Philadelphia via South Korea is now 6-4-1.
Brandon Robinson dominated and took out Rafael Valencia at 2:48 of round two of their scheduled four round super middleweight bout.
Robinson landed a hard right that sent Valencia to the canvas. Valencia got up, but deemed unable to continue at 2:48.
Robinson of Philadelphia is 4-1 bi tliet knockouts. Valencia of Medford, OR is 3-8-1.
Gregory Clark won a six-round unanimous decision over Daryl Bunting in a super middleweight bout.
Clark of Washington, DC won by scores of 59-55 darbtejn u 58-56, u issa huwa 3-1-1. Bunting of Asbury Park, NJ hija 3-2-2.
Marcus Bates remained undefeated by winning a six-round unanimous decision over Roberto Pucheta in a bantamweight bout.
Bates of Washington, DC won by scores of 59-54, u 58-55 twice and is now 7-0-1. Pucheta of Jalisco, MX is 10-12-1.
In a battle of undefeated heavyweights, Colby Madison and Joel Caudle battled to a majority draw.
Caudle took a card at 58-56, filwaqt li żewġ kards kienu saħansitra fi 57-57.
Madison of Baltimore, MD is 4-0-1. Caudle of Raleigh, NC hija 7-0-1.
Chaise Nelson won a four-round unanimous over Jordan Peters in a super bantamweight bout.
Nelson of Mansfield, OH won by scores of 39-37 fuq il-karti kollha u issa hi 6-1. Peters of Washington, DC hija 2-1-1.

Cintron ta 'Reading, Pa. għandha rekord ta ' 39-5-3 ma 30 big knockouts, and is a two-time world champion.
Il 37 year-old Cintron is a 17 sena professjonali li rebaħ l-ewwel tiegħu 23 tissielet (20 permezz waqfien) mill jisfratta-tipi ta 'Leon Pearson (9-1-1), Said Ouali (7-0), Omar Davila (12-2), ian MacKillop (14-1), Luis ROSADO (29-5), Elio Ortiz (25-6), & Teddy Reid (22-5-1).
Dwar April 23, 2005, Cintron was stopped by Antonio Margarito in his bid to win the WBO Welterweight title.

Cintron scored two wins, li kienet tinkludi waqfien rawnd 10 fuq konkorrent David Estrada (18-2) qabel ma twaqqaf Mark Suarez f'sitt-rawnds li jaqbdu t-titolu IBF welterweight ta 'Ottubru 28, 2006 Palm Beach, Florida.
Cintron made two defenses of the crown which was highlighted by a two-round destruction over Walter Matthysse (26-1), qabel ma mwaqqfa mill Margarito fil rematch tagħhom.
Cintron then sandwiched wins over Lovemore Ndou (46-10-1), Alfredo Angulo (15-0) u Juliano Ramos (15-2) madwar tfassal bil Sergio Martinez (44-1-1) qabel ma waqgħet tissielet mal ċampjins tad-dinja Paul Williams u Carlos Molina.
Peress 2011, Cintron has gone 8-1-1 with his only loss coming at the hands of Canelo Alvarez, while racking up wins over Antowne Smith (20-2-1), Jonathan Batista (14-1) & Ronald Cuz (20-2).
Fl-aħħar bout tiegħu, Cintron fought to a technical draw with David Grayton (15-1) fuq March 17thQari, Pa.
Brunson of Philadelphia has a record of 24-6-2, ma 22 knockouts.
Il 32 year-old Brunson turned professional in 2005, and started his career with 19 consecutive 1st round knockouts. Included in that streak was a stoppage over James Morrow (8-1-2). Fuq Ottubru, 14, 2016, Brunson and undefeated Ismael Garcia (10-0) fought to a hard to a draw in Philadelphia.
In his last bout Brunson won an eight-round split decision over Brandon Quarles (18-3-1) fuq March 11th fl Philadelphia.
